Paul Swaddle

  • Tweet
Councillor for Regent's Park Ward
  • Councillors

Paul lives in north Marylebone and runs a software company in central London. He has lived in the St John’s Wood and North Marylebone area since 2015, serving as one of your local councillors since 2018. Paul lead on the St John’s Wood High Street project and wants to ensure that it is a place that works for visitors and retailers at the heart of our community. He is passionate about ensuring that Westminster remains a great place to do business and live.

Green Lamp Posts installed in Westminster

Friday, 5 July, 2019
Westminster has become the first place in the world to have innovative green lamp posts installed. Six lamp posts have recently been retrofitted along Ebury Street, by the Grosvenor Estate, with green columns incorporating a range of vegetation able to promote biodiversity and improve air quality.
